The Big Year

"The Big Year: A College Story" by Raymond Moreau Crosby offers a glimpse into the vibrant world of collegiate life in the early 20th century. This coming-of-age tale follows a group of students as they navigate the challenges and triumphs of higher education. With engaging characters and vivid descriptions, Crosby captures the essence of a bygone era, exploring themes of friendship, ambition, and self-discovery.

Originally published in 1921, "The Big Year" is a classic portrayal of student life, reminiscent of F. Scott Fitzgerald's early works. Readers will appreciate the novel's authentic depiction of college experiences and its enduring appeal as a window into a pivotal moment in American history.
